John Paul II’s watch sold… Posted by Kasia on Oct 19, 2011
Today some recent news from Poland! The buyer paid PLN 400 thousand for the watch belonging to John Paul II (Papież Jan Paweł II). Charity auction (aukcja charytatywna) of watches belonging to famous people, organised by watchmaker company Strojny, took place on Sunday in the Juliusz Slowacki Theatre in Kraków.
